Once you enter those factors, you'll get an time: A bottle of rosé stuck in the fridge at room temperture will take approximately 1 hour and … Web17 de jul. de 2024 · It's caused when glass is exposed to rapidly changing temperatures. Glass expands or contracts in response to heat or cold. When a cold glass dish is put in a hot oven or a hot dish is very suddenly cooled down, different parts of the glass expand or contract at different rates. Cracks may form or the dish could even explode. Video of the … flowers on a cliff

Web11 de mai. de 2024 · Glass has no actual freezing point. It’s already solid, and therefore, technically cannot be frozen. Ideally, an empty glass should not break in freezing temperatures or temperatures experienced in daily life.
